3LGM

Crystal structure of reduced IsdI in complex with heme

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sCLSI BEAMLINE 08ID-1
Synchrotron siteCLSI
Beamline08ID-1
Temperature [K]100
Detector technologyCCD
Collection date2008-11-08
DetectorMARMOSAIC 300 mm CCD
Wavelength(s)0.97934
Spacegroup nameP 21 21 21
Unit cell lengths58.040, 68.030, 70.750
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ution44.870 - 1.880
R-factor0.203
Rwork0.200
R-free0.24200
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)2zdp
RMSD bond length0.014
RMSD bond angle1.348
Data reduction softwareMOSFLM
Data scaling softwareSCALA (3.3.15)
Refinement softwareREFMAC
Data quality characteristics
 Overall
Low resolution limit [Å]70.750
High resolution limit [Å]1.880
Number of reflections23396
Completeness [%]99.8
Redundancy7
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P5.527725% polyethylene glycol 3350, 0.2M MgCl2, 0.1M Bis-Tris buffer pH 5.5, and soaked in 50mM sodium dithionite for 10 minutes with a cryoprotectant of 10% ethylene glycol before freezing, VAPOR DIFFUSION, SITTING DROP, temperature 277K
